Harnessing Solar Energy in Dubai's Desert
Dubai, a bustling metropolis nestled in the heart of the desert, faces the unique challenge of meeting its ever-growing energy needs. With traditional fossil fuels contributing to global warming and finite reserves, Dubai has turned its attention towards sustainable solutions. Solar energy, with its abundance in the region's sunny climate, presents an ideal opportunity for the city to embrace a greener future.
A wide range of solar systems are already changing Dubai's landscape. From residential rooftop panels to large-scale photovoltaic farms sprawling across the desert sands, solar power is becoming an integral part of the city's energy mix.
These initiatives not only reduce carbon emissions but also create clean and renewable energy, paving the way for a more sustainable future.
Dubai's commitment to advancing solar technology is evident in its ambitious goals and commitments. The government has set a target of achieving 75% of its electricity generation from clean sources by 2050, with solar energy playing a pivotal role in this vision. Through incentives, policies, and research initiatives, Dubai is creating an ecosystem that fosters innovation and enhances the adoption of solar power across all sectors.
This unwavering focus on sustainability makes Dubai a shining example for other cities worldwide, demonstrating how even in the most challenging contexts, renewable energy can be harnessed to build a brighter future.
Solar Panels: Empowering Dubai's Sustainable Future
Dubai is a global leader in sustainable development, and its ambitious plans for renewable energy are at the forefront of this journey. Harnessing the power of the sun through solar panels is a key component of Dubai's strategy to reduce its carbon footprint and build a more sustainable future.
The emirate has set an ambitious target to generate 25% of its energy from renewable sources by 2030, with solar panels playing a pivotal role in achieving this goal.
Large-scale solar projects are being constructed across Dubai, transforming the desert landscape into a vibrant network of solar energy generation.
These initiatives not only minimize reliance on fossil fuels but also create green jobs and boost Dubai's position as a hub for clean technology innovation.
